THE United Church in Trowbridge is looking to unite a couple with a photo taken on their wedding day after they stumbled across the memento while clearing out the church buildings.

Volunteers who found the photo, believed to have been taken in the 1970s, have so far exhausted their options in trying to trace the loving couple but are now appealing for the public’s help.

The clear out is ahead of the United Church’s final service to be held next Sunday after the buildings have been put up for sale due to financially unviable costs for repair work.

Teresa Daniels, who has worked at the church for nine years said while the clear out is a sad occasion, the volunteers hope to bring a little happiness to the couple by re-uniting them with the photo.

“We are closing down and we have this photo which has been on the wall of a wedding and we do not know who it belongs to,” the 49-year-old added.

“It would be nice to give it back to the couple that are getting married in it or even their family.

“We have tried every avenue in tracing it back to the couple and we think the photo was taken in the 1970s judging by who is the organist in the photo as well as the minister taking the ceremony. They have both since passed away.”

The A2 size photograph in a wooden frame has been hung upstairs in the church for many years and features the couple stood at the alter with two young flower girls.

Mrs Daniels added: “We have looked through the old marriage books but they only go back to 1985 and we’ve asked everyone in the congregation – many of whom have been with the church for many decades.

“It might well be someone not from Trowbridge but someone who wanted to get married in the church but either way if we can reunite it with the couple that would be lovely.

“A lot of things we have come across are going to Trowbridge Museum and they are going to be displaying a lot of things as well as keeping much of it in storage.”

The farewell service, to be held at 10am and 4pm next Sunday, will also see the congregation pay farewell to Revd David Ellis who will be retiring after five years at the United Church.

The interim moderator taking the Rev Ellis’ place will be Susan Henderson.
